COVID Safe Measures

  • All students must stay home if unwell, even mildly.
  • Physical distancing where possible.
  • Practice and promote hand and respiratory hygiene.
  • Extra cleaning will continue.

Face Masks

  • required for adults, except when it impedes the ability to teach.
  • strongly recommended for students in Years 3 to 6.
  1. Child masks are freely available at school for all students.

(Medical exemptions also apply)

Online Learning Resources

As of Monday 14th February when students return to school, teachers will not be expected to deliver a face-to-face learning program and provide remote learning if a student in the class tests positive to COVID-19 or is required to isolate due to being a close contact outside of school.

In this case students can access the learning at home lessons on 'Our Learning SA'.

Reception to Year 6 students can access a minimum of 3 Learning at home lessons online each day. Lessons are delivered via video or Microsoft PowerPoint and can be accessed on any device. 

Parent ICT Helpline

The Parent ICT Helpline will continue to be available to assist parents and carers if students are accessing the learning resources on Our Learning SA (due to testing positive to COVID-19 or being a close contact outside of school). Parents can call 1800 271 211 for support.

Le Fevre Peninsula Primary School Governing Council

We generally have an Acquaintance Night followed by the AGM in Week 4 of this term. Given the current situation, we have postponed the AGM (Acquaintance Night will be delivered via Webex).

However, at the AGM we take nominations from parents wishing to be on our Governing Council. As such, I have attached a nomination form, which we would like returned to the school (email is fine) by Friday 25th February.

For those new to the school, the commitment to being on the Governing Council is to attend 2 meetings a term (generally on a Monday night from 6pm to 8pm).

If you have any questions, please do not hesitate to contact me via email: bob.bowden832@schools.sa.edu.au or school phone: 84496417.

Being on Governing Council provides an insight into the overall operations of the school and the opportunity to have input into future directions.

Our Governing Council has 8 elected positions that members hold for 2 years. In 2022 we have 4 vacancies available.
